vbamania.pl
login:
hasło:
 
  *Rejestracja *Zapomniane hasło
 Dziś jest sobota, 18 maja 2024 roku.
Ustaw jako stronę startową Ulubione Napisz
PowrótPowrót do serwisu  RegulaminRegulamin rssRSS

  tytuł wątku:
Wątki dyskusji

Szukanie 1 pustej komórki i wklejanie tabelki


otwartyotwarty rozpoczął: 4est04 postów: 3



napisał: 4est04
postów: 2


umieszczony:
28 sierpnia 2008
22:38

edytowany:
29 sierpnia 2008
11:06

  
Hej :)

Generalnie sytuacja troszke sie zmienila . Teraz robie to przy pomocy kwerendy Importuj dane zewnetrzne => Nowa kwerenda sieci WEB. Wystarczy raz przeleciec caly cennik dostawcy i potem odswiezac. Takze nie jest juz mi ta komenda na "gwalt" potrzebna. Ale moze sie przydac komus innemu dlatego jeszcze raz dokladnie wytlumacze .

Zaluzmy ze chcemy skopiowac wszystkie aukcje na Allegro znajdujace Allegro › Dom i Ogród › Rękodzielnictwo › Filcowanie
Potrzebujemy z kazdej aukcji potrzebujemy Nazwa, Cena, z dostawą, Ofert oraz Do końca . Zaznaczamy myszka na stronie Kategotii robimy Ctrl+C i chcemy teraz to wkleic specjalnie aby nie bylo obrazkow w Excelu , najlepiej przy pomocy Ctrl+V . Do tego jest pierwsza czesc makro. Po czym przechodzimy na kolejna strone na allegro i zaznaczamy i chcemy w Excelu aby byla juz zaznaczona odpowiednia komorka , zeby nie trzeba bylo szukac docelowego miejsca wklejenia. I w tym tkwi problem ze sie wkleja ponownie w tym samym miejscu a nie nizej.


Juz sie wszysko udalo. A oto jak powinno to wygladac
Cytat:
Sub Makro1()
Dim iWiersz As Integer
ActiveSheet.PasteSpecial Format:="Tekst", Link:=False, DisplayAsIcon:= _
False
iWiersz = 1
While (Cells(iWiersz, 1) <> "")
iWiersz = iWiersz + 1
Wend
Range(Cells(iWiersz, 1), Cells(iWiersz, 1)).Select
End Sub

napisał: Trebor
postów: 1209


umieszczony:
28 sierpnia 2008
14:38

  
Wskaż stronę i miejsce, w którym znajdują się dane kopiowane.
Wykonanie tego nie powinno nastręczać wielu kłopotów (czytałem wyjaśnienia na CodersCity)

Hej
napisał: 4est04
postów: 2


umieszczony:
27 sierpnia 2008
22:10

  
Hej!

Codziennie w pracy wykonuję czynność którą dobrze by było usprawnić.
Chodzi o to że kopiuje ze strony(za każdym razem z innej) tabelkę i wklejam ją w Excelu. Czynność powtarzam wielokrotnie. Oczywiście jedna pod drugą w jednym pliku. I chciałbym aby dało się wklejać przy pomocy kombinacji klawiszy. Oraz aby kursor sam sie ustawiał w którym miejscu ma wkleic dane.

Powiedzcie co robie nie tak Cytat:


Sub Makro1()
Dim iWiersz As Integer

'Według mnie szukanie pierwszej pustej komórki
iWiersz = 1
While (Cells(iWiersz, 2) <> "")
iWiersz = iWiersz + 1
Wend
`Zaznaczanie komórek w wierszu
Range(Cells(iWiersz, 1), Cells(iWiersz, 6)).Select
`Wklejanie specjalne tabelki
ActiveSheet.PasteSpecial Format:="Tekst", Link:=False, DisplayAsIcon:= _
False
End Sub


<-wstecz  1  dalej->
wszystkich stron: 1


Sortuj posty: z